Transaction 3364700df728c1e61c9bcec6edbc3f916e45f2518cc330c85691cf2e912517ab
1 Input
1 Output
-
3364700df728c1e61c9bcec6edbc3f916e45f2518cc330c85691cf2e912517ab:0
- value
- 68618876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 142eb791aa2123c477fbc9bb9cd301f40ae6348a OP_EQUAL
- address
- M9jsiE2konbgpKFNdF64ur5wVs824rFGMt